Château Clerc Milon

A Legacy Born in the Vineyards of Pauillac

Château Clerc Milon is one of the most cherished names in red wine, often called the Doll Wine in Thailand for its charming label. It began in 1730 in the village of Milon, within the Pauillac region of Bordeaux, rooted in the noble lineage of Jean-Baptiste Clerc.

Bordeauxs 1855 Fifth Growth Classification

In the historic 1855 Bordeaux Classification, Château Clerc Milon was designated a Cinquième Cru Classé (Fifth Growth). Despite being in the fifth tier, its consistent quality and bold flavors have ensured its continued global recognition.

From Decline to Revival: The Crisis of the 19th20th Century

During the late 19th and early 20th centuries, the winery suffered severe setbacks due to economic hardship, phylloxera outbreaks, and lack of care. The wine's reputation and quality declined significantly during this period.

Rothschild Acquisition: A Turning Point

In 1970, the prestigious Rothschild familyowners of Château Mouton Rothschild (a First Growth wine)acquired Clerc Milon. They launched a complete revitalization of the estate, from vineyard replanting to state-of-the-art winemaking practices.

Investments That Transformed a Brand

The Rothschilds invested in vineyard infrastructure, modern cellar facilities, and strict quality controls. These improvements quickly brought Clerc Milon back into the spotlight as a wine of elegance, complexity, and distinction.

A Terroir Made for Greatness

The estate spans over 256 acres on gravel-rich soil near the Gironde estuary. Its vineyards grow classic Bordeaux varietals including Cabernet Sauvignon, Merlot, Cabernet Franc, Petit Verdot, and Carmenèreresulting in wines with powerful structure, ripe fruit character, and great aging potential.

The Iconic Dancing Label

Originally featuring a traditional 17th-century marriage cup (Jungfraubecher), the label was redesigned in 1983 to feature a dancing couple inspired by Commedia dellartesymbolizing joy, celebration, and the art of winemaking. This charming image led Thai wine lovers to dub it the wine with the dolls.

Still a Global Favorite Among Collectors

With elegant depth, refined tannins, and aging capacity, Château Clerc Milon remains a collectors favorite. It is regularly praised by wine critics and continues to be a symbol of Bordeaux excellence today.
